Permanent Committee on Addressing

The objectives of this committee are to provide leadership in assigning addresses, naming of roads, and defining localities.  This includes setting related standards, developing addressing guidelines, and promoting systems for the efficient interchange and sharing of address data. The committee includes jurisdictional and postal representation, and members work closely with the addressing authorities in the local government sector. The Permanent Committee on Addressing was formed following the completion and publication of the Australia and New Zealand Rural and Urban Addressing Standard (AS/NZS 4819:2011) by the Street Addressing Special Interest Group. That group was formed in 2008 to undertake a routine review of the Standard, which had been developed by a previous ICSM Working Group – SAWG.
